Why Choose a STEM Academy Preschool?
In today’s rapidly evolving world, equipping children with strong STEM (Science, Technology, Engineering, and Mathematics) skills is more crucial than ever. A STEM academy preschool provides a unique advantage, fostering a love for learning and inquiry from a young age. Unlike traditional preschools that may focus primarily on literacy and numeracy basics, a STEM-focused program integrates these fundamental skills with hands-on science experiments, technological exploration, and engaging engineering challenges. This early exposure helps children develop critical thinking, problem-solving, and collaborative skills that will serve them well throughout their academic journey and beyond.
Hands-on Learning: The Cornerstone of STEM Education
At the heart of a successful STEM academy preschool lies the philosophy of hands-on learning. Instead of rote memorization, children actively participate in experiments, build structures, and solve problems. Imagine a classroom where toddlers are constructing towers out of blocks, exploring the properties of different materials, or programming simple robots. This active engagement ignites their curiosity and fosters a deep understanding of scientific principles and technological concepts. They learn by doing, making mistakes, and learning from those mistakes – a crucial aspect of the learning process.
Building a Foundation in Science
A STEM preschool lays the foundation for a lifelong love of science. Through age-appropriate experiments, children begin to understand basic scientific concepts like gravity, buoyancy, and the properties of matter. They might plant seeds and observe plant growth, conduct simple chemical reactions (like mixing baking soda and vinegar), or explore the different states of matter. These early experiences help children develop a sense of wonder about the world around them and cultivate a desire to learn more.
Exploring Technology in a Playful Way
Technology is seamlessly integrated into the curriculum of a STEM academy preschool, but not in a way that feels like formal schooling. Instead, technology is used as a tool for exploration and discovery. Children might use age-appropriate software to create artwork, manipulate objects on a screen, or even learn basic coding concepts through playful games. The focus is on fostering digital literacy and allowing children to explore the exciting possibilities of technology in a safe and engaging environment. This early exposure helps them become comfortable and confident with technology, a vital skill in the 21st century.
Engineering Challenges and Creative Problem Solving
Engineering challenges are a core component of many stem academy preschool programs. These challenges encourage children to think creatively, collaborate with their peers, and develop problem-solving skills. They might be tasked with building a bridge out of straws and tape, designing a vehicle that can travel a certain distance, or creating a structure that can withstand a certain amount of weight. These activities not only enhance their engineering skills but also promote teamwork, communication, and perseverance – qualities that are essential for success in all areas of life.
Mathematics Made Fun
Mathematics is often viewed as a dry and abstract subject, but a STEM academy preschool transforms it into an engaging and playful experience. Instead of worksheets and drills, children learn mathematical concepts through games, songs, and hands-on activities. They might count objects, sort shapes, measure lengths, or explore patterns. This approach makes learning mathematics enjoyable and helps children develop a strong number sense and foundational mathematical skills.
